Senator Charles Schumer is calling for more extensive background checks for those who work with children to screen for sexual predators.
Two weeks ago, a massive child pornography bust across multiple states led to 70 arrests, including 23 arrested in Queens.
Among those involved: a little league baseball coach and a Boy Scout leader.
Schumer proposes giving similar organizations such as summer camps, day care centers, and children’s charities access to FBI background checks.
Under current law, most organizations can only access New York state databases.
Schumer says only the FBI can provide the most accurate and up-to-date records.
